Re: 1941 Packard 110 - Idle Surge Question
|
||||
---|---|---|---|---|
Home away from home
|
If the throttle return spring is connected close to the carb sloppy linkage is not likely to be your issue. In addition to the carb adjustments I would look for a vacuum leak around the carb to manifold or manifold to block. This may only show up after a good warm up. The easiest way to find a vacuum leak is warm it up... Spray starter fluid all around the intake manifold gaskets. If there is a leak your engine will rev up.
